Cisco(CSCO Quote) may be planning a major move into the blade server market next year, potentially going head-to-head with IBM and Hewlett-Packard, two of its biggest partners.
The networking giant already offers switch technology for Hewlett-Packard(HPQ Quote), IBM(IBM Quote), and Dell(DELL Quote)'s blade offerings, although Cisco has not offered its own blade servers before. This, however, could soon change; the company has already started work on its own blade technology, according to Vikram Mehta, CEO of networking specialist and Cisco rival Blade Network Technologies.
"It's a blade server system that will compete head-on with offerings from H-P and IBM," he told TheStreet.com. "I have seen the box -- I know a blade server when I see one." ...
